For its part, the Ultra 2 is an update to Apple's most powerful and rugged smartwatch that brings a faster new S9 SiP (System in Package), a brighter display, on-device Siri, better location tracking, and a new feature called Double Tap to the table. Mashable Senior Editor Stan Schroeder called the latter its "coolest new feature" in his initial hands-on review: "I have no idea whether it's going to be useful long-term, but it's definitely really cool to do things on the Watch without even touching it ... You can answer or end a call, browse through the Smart Stack, or start and end a timer."
It's otherwise pretty similar to last year's first-generation Apple Watch Ultra, so owners of that model can probably pass on an upgrade. Stay tuned for our full review.
